Aakash Chopra, the former cricketer turned commentator, has provided some valuable insights ahead of India’s T20 World Cup 2026 semi-final against England. Chopra highlighted the threat posed by England opener Phil Salt, noting his success in the Indian Premier League (IPL) on pitches similar to Mumbai. He emphasized that Indian bowlers should avoid bowling short-of-the-length deliveries to Salt, as he excels at scoring in the midwicket region against such deliveries.

Salt, who played a pivotal role in Royal Challengers Bengaluru’s title-winning campaign in IPL 2025, is expected to open the innings alongside Jos Buttler for England in the upcoming semi-final clash. Chopra, in a video on his YouTube channel, pointed out that Salt’s preference for midwicket scoring against short-of-the-length deliveries on true-bounce pitches makes him a dangerous prospect. The former cricketer advised Indian bowlers to target the stumps against Salt, exploiting the gap between his bat and pad when he fails to take a big step forward.

Furthermore, Chopra suggested that India could unsettle Salt with well-directed bouncers early in his innings, as the English batter has a history of getting out while attempting to pull such deliveries. The analyst highlighted instances where Salt fell victim to bouncers, underscoring the potential vulnerability of the explosive opener.

Switching focus to Jos Buttler, Chopra noted the England wicketkeeper-batsman’s penchant for scoring runs down the ground. Despite Buttler’s subdued form in the tournament so far, Chopra emphasized the need for caution against the talented batsman, especially at the Mumbai ground where Buttler has enjoyed success in the past. The commentator advised Indian bowlers to target Buttler with deliveries outside the off-stump, as the Englishman tends to struggle when playing across the line.

Chopra also suggested utilizing spinners like Varun Chakaravarthy and Axar Patel strategically against Buttler, exploiting his weaknesses and varying the bowling attack to keep the English batsman on his toes.
